Analysis
In 2026, spring temperature anomalies in Canada stood at -4.58 °C.
That represents a change of down 1,544.8% on the previous year and down 424.9% over ten years.
Over the whole period, spring temperature anomalies in Canada peaked at 4.63 °C in 2010 and was at its lowest, -5.2 °C, in 1964.
Canada ranks 193rd of 193 countries on this measure, in the bottom quarter.
The series is highly variable year to year, so single readings are best treated with caution.

About this data
Difference in a specific month's average surface temperature from the mean temperature of the same month during the period 1991-2020, measured in degrees Celsius.
